@charset "UTF-8";
/* CSS Document */
html, body {
	height:100%;	
}

body {
	background-color:#000000;
	color:#ffffff;
}

#wrapper {
	width:971px;
	height:auto;
	margin: 0px auto;
	position:relative;
}

#main_content {
	width:971px;
	margin-top:10px;
}

#left_border {
	width:100px;
	height:2232px;
	background:url(/images/left_border.jpg);
	position:absolute;
	margin:0px 0px 0px -100px;
}

#right_border {
	width:100px;
	height:2232px;
	background:url(/images/right_border.jpg);
	position:absolute;
	margin:0px 0px 0px 970px;
	
}

#banner {
	width:970px;
	height:225px;
	background: url(/images/banner.jpg);
}

#left_column {
	width:317px;
	height:auto;
	position:absolute;
	margin: 0px 0px 0px 0px;
}

#center_column {
	width:317px;
	height:auto;
	position:absolute;
	margin:0px 0px 0px 327px;
}

#right_column {
	width:317px;
	height:auto;
	position:absolute;
	margin:0px 0px 0px 654px;
}

#box_1 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_2 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_3 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
	overflow:hidden;
}

#box_4 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_5 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_6 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_7 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_8 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_9 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_10 {
	width:317px;
	height:644px;
	margin:0px 0px 10px 0px;
}

#box_11 {
	width:317px;
	height:644px;
	margin:0px 0px 10px 0px;
}

#box_12 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_13 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_14 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_15 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_16 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

/* NEWS PAGE */

#news_title_banner {
	width:645px;
	height:38px;
	background:url(../images/news/title.png) no-repeat;
	margin:0px 0px 0px 10px;
}

#accordion {
	width:645px;
	height:auto;
	position:absolute;
}

.article {
	width:645px;
	height:auto;
	color:#ffffff;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	padding:7px 7px 7px 7px;
	background-color:#4d4d4f;
	margin: 11px 0px 0px 0px;
	z-index:-2;
}

h3 {
	font-family:Verdana, Geneva, sans-serif;
	font-size:20px;
	color:#e0e6d7;
	position:relative;
	margin:0px 0px 0px 0px;
	padding:0px 0px 0px 10px;
	line-height:32px;
	width:625px;
}

#news_holder {
	width:635px;
	height:auto;
	position:absolute;
}


/* END NEWS PAGE */

/* TOUR DATES PAGE */

#tour_title_banner {
	width:645px;
	height:38px;
	background: url(../images/tour/title.png) no-repeat;
	margin:0px 0px 0px 10px;
}

#tour_holder {
	width:645px;
	height:auto;
	position:absolute;
}

#tour_dates {
	position:absolute;
	margin:0px 0px 0px 10px;
	padding: 10px 0px 0px 0px;
}

/* END TOUR DATES PAGE */

/* BEGIN VISUALS PAGE */

#title_banner {
	width:675px;
	height:38px;
	background: url(../images/photos/title.png) no-repeat;
	margin:0px 0px 0px 10px;
}

#visuals_holder {
	margin:0px 0px 0px 0px;
}

#video_title {
	width:675px;
	height:38px;
	background:url(/images/photos/video_title.png) no-repeat;
	margin:125px 0px 0px -15px;
}

#vimeo_holder {
	margin:10px 0px 0px 10px;	
}

h4 {
	font-family:Verdana, Geneva, sans-serif;
	color:#cccccc;
	font-size:14px;
	padding:0px 0px 0px 10px;
}

h4 a{
	text-decoration:none;
	color:#444444;
}

/* END VISUALS PAGE */

/* BEGIN SOUNDS PAGE */

#sounds_title {
	width:675px;
	height:38px;
	background: url(/images/sounds/sounds_title.png);
	margin:0px 0px 0px 10px;
}

#buy_album {
	position:relative;
	width:350px;
	height:25px;
	margin-top:10px;
	margin-left:10px;
	color:#eeeeee;
	font-family:Verdana, Geneva, sans-serif;
	font-weight:bolder;
	font-size:14px;
	text-decoration:none;
}

#buy_album a {
	position:relative;
	width:350px;
	height:25px;
	margin-top:10px;
	margin-left:10px;
	color:#eeeeee;
	font-family:Verdana, Geneva, sans-serif;
	font-weight:bolder;
	font-size:14px;
	text-decoration:none;
}



/* END SOUNDS PAGE */

/* BEGIN BAND PAGE */

#band_title {
	width:675px;
	height:38px;
	background:url(/images/band/band_title.png);
	margin:0px 0px 0px 10px;
}

.indi_photos {
	width:195px;
	height:293px;
	float:right;
	margin:0px 0px 0px 0px;
}

/* END BAND PAGE */

/* START EMAIL PAGE */

#email_holder {
	position:absolute;
	width: 648px;
}

#email_title {
	width:635px;
	height:38px;
	background: url(../images/email_list/title.png);
	margin:0px 0px 0px 10px;
}

#email_sign_up_form {
	width:635px;
	height:auto;
	position:absolute;
	margin:10px 0px 0px 10px
}

td {
	font-family:Verdana, Geneva, sans-serif;
	color:#ffffff;
}

#required {
	font-family:Verdana, Geneva, sans-serif;
	color:#ffffff;
	font-size:12px;
}

/* END EMAIL PAGE */

/* START TRIBE PAGE */

#tribe_title {
	width:635px;
	height:38px;
	background:url(/images/tribe/tribe_title.png) no-repeat;
	margin:0px 0px 0px 10px;
}

#tribe_signup_holder {
	margin:10px 0px 0px 10px;	
}

/* END TRIBE PAGE */

/* START PRESS PAGE */

#press_title {
	width:635px;
	height:38px;
	background:url(/images/press/press_title.png) no-repeat;
	margin:0px 0px 0px 10px;
}

#press_left_column {
	width:317px;
	height:auto;
	position:absolute;
	margin: 327px 0px 0px 0px;
}

#press_center_column {
	width:317px;
	height:auto;
	position:absolute;
	margin:327px 0px 0px 327px;
}

#press_box_1 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#press_box_2 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#press_box_3 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#press_box_4 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#press_box_5 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#press_box_6 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#press_box_7 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#press_box_8 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#press_box_9 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#press_box_10 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#press_box_11 {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#poster_title {
	width:635px;
	height:38px;
	background:url(/images/boxes/press/posters_title.png) no-repeat;
	margin:0px 0px 0px 10px;
}

#press_photos_title {
	width:635px;
	height:38px;
	background:url(/images/press/press_photos_title.png) no-repeat;
	margin:0px 0px 0px 10px;
}

/* END PRESS PAGE */

/* BEGIN LINKS PAGE */

#links_title {
	width:635px;
	height:38px;
	background:url(/images/links/links_title.png) no-repeat;
	margin:0px 0px 0px 10px;
}

#links_block {
	width:635px;
	height:auto;
	margin:10px 0px 0px 10px;
	background-color:#222222;
	padding:10px 0px 10px 0px
}

.links li {
	padding:15px 0px 0px 0px;
	list-style:none;
	border:none;
}

.links li a {
	list-style:none;
	border:none;
	font-family:Arial, Helvetica, sans-serif;
	color:#ffffff;
	font-size:12px;
}

/* END LINKS PAGE */

/* START STORE PAGE */

/* END STORE PAGE */

/* START CONTACT PAGE */

#contact_title {
	width:635px;
	height:38px;
	background:url(/images/contact/contact_title.png) no-repeat;
	margin:0px 0px 0px 10px;
}

#left_column_contact {
	width:317px;
	height:auto;
	position:absolute;
	margin: 95px 0px 0px 0px;
}

#center_column_contact {
	width:317px;
	height:auto;
	position:absolute;
	margin:95px 0px 0px 327px;
}

#right_column_contact {
	width:317px;
	height:auto;
	position:absolute;
	margin:-232px 0px 0px 654px;
}

#box_1_contact {
	width:317px;
	height:644px;
	margin:0px 0px 10px 0px;
}

#box_2_contact {
	width:317px;
	height:644px;
	margin:0px 0px 10px 0px;
}

#box_3_contact {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
	overflow:hidden;
}

#box_4_contact {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_5_contact {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_6_contact {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_7_contact {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_8_contact {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_9_contact {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_10_contact {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}

#box_11_contact {
	width:317px;
	height:317px;
	margin:0px 0px 10px 0px;
}


/* END CONTACT PAGE */

/* START FOOTER */

#footer {
	width:1170px;
	height:auto;
	text-align:center;
	margin:0px auto;
	margin-top:1975px;
	padding-bottom:10px;
}

#pfooter {
	font-family: Verdana, Geneva, sans-serif;
	font-size:10px;
	color:#ffffff;
	line-height:0px;
	padding-bottom:10px;
}

#footer_slide {
	width:1170px;
	height:auto;
	text-align:center;
	margin:0px auto;
	margin-top:555px;
	padding-bottom:10px;
}

#footer_sounds {
	width:1170px;
	height:auto;
	text-align:center;
	margin:0px auto;
	margin-top:1360px;
	padding-bottom:10px;
}

#footer_sounds p {
	font-family: Verdana, Geneva, sans-serif;
	font-size:10px;
	color:#ffffff;
	line-height:0px;
}

#footer_band {
	width:1170px;
	height:auto;
	text-align:center;
	margin:0px auto;
	margin-top:450px;
	padding-bottom:10px;
}

#footer_band p {
	font-family: Verdana, Geneva, sans-serif;
	font-size:10px;
	color:#ffffff;
	line-height:0px;
}

#footer_contact {
	width:1170px;
	height:auto;
	text-align:center;
	margin:0px auto;
	margin-top:1400px;
	padding-bottom:10px;
}

#footer_contact p {
	font-family: Verdana, Geneva, sans-serif;
	font-size:10px;
	color:#ffffff;
	line-height:0px;
}


/* END FOOTER */
